Preventative Military Diplomacy

Preventative Military Diplomacy analyzes strategic engagement in order to identify the factors which contribute to the success or failure of peacetime military diplomacy in preventing conflicts.
As an impartial, neutral and independent organisation, the Institute seeks to identify civil mechanisms that provide successful processes for proper conflict resolution.

Inclusion of civil society actors, such as representatives of vulnerable groups, women’s organizations, religious leaders, can improve the prospects for peace.
Using this approach, the Institute could engage creatively with non-state actors, and other influential parties at international level and supports vulnerable groups to play more active roles in peace processes and the resolution of conflicts affecting them.
As conflicts grow more complex and multifaceted, the Institute will enhance its expertise in humanitarian mediation.
